Wired glass

Wire glass is an old and sometimes dated product that has been used in hospitals, schools, skylights, store fronts and in homes for a long time. It was initially marketed as safety glass since it provided superior protection against smoke, fire and hot gasses. However, wired glass can be risky.

Wire glass is annealed glass that has steel mesh wire in the middle. The mesh acts as an reinforcement wire in the event of a fire to keep the glass pieces in place. It is extremely fragile and can cause severe injuries on anyone who comes into contact with it.

There are numerous safer alternatives to wired glasses. You can find a more effective alternative, more secure alternative to traditional wired glass when you're seeking an alternative that is fire-rated. SuperLite I-W is a Cat II safety-rated wired double glazed window glass repair glass.

Insulated glass

Insulated glass is a highly energy-efficient window solution for many homeowners. Insulated glass helps keep your home cool in summer and warm in winter. As they age, windows may become cloudy or rusty. Luckily, there are easy methods to fix the glass.

First, you need to be aware that windows with insulated glass require a specific seal to keep the air within. If the seal is damaged, gases that insulate the glass can leak out and cause fogging.

Foggy windows can be easily repaired with a foggy repair kit. This kit can fix damaged windows in just 45 minutes.

Repairing insulated glass requires that the damaged frames and panes are removed. If you're a handyman then you may consider repairing the insulated glass yourself. If you're not sure of how to complete the job right it is best to engage a professional.

Kintsugi

Kintsugi is an ancient Japanese art and science that dates back to the 15th century. It is a technique that is used to repair broken pottery.

The technique involves attaching a piece to a broken item typically using a special lacquer mixed with metal. It is designed to highlight imperfections and enhance the aesthetics of the object. The materials used are typically natural, such as mica. It is a safe mineral that is able to be handled and is available in a variety colors.

Kintsugi is often linked to the Japanese concept of Wabi-sabi. This concept emphasizes the beauty of imperfections. Wabi-sabi teaches that when we look at what's not there it is possible to find new significance and meaning in our lives.

Kintsugi was developed during the time of Japan's craftsmanship and art. Its creator, the eighth shogun of the Ashikaga Shogunate, fell and broke his chawan of choice which he sent to China to be repaired. When he returned, he was dissatisfied with his results. The ugly repairs did not please him. So, he sought an elegant way to amend the ceramic.

Although Kintsugi wasn't the first technique for repairing damaged objects, it is believed that Kintsugi was the first to use real-gold lacquer. Because the lacquer has a fast drying and fills cracks with powdered gold and is extremely effective, it's a great choice.

Glues for fixing glass

There are many kinds of glues that are available to repair glass. But, the glue has to be strong enough to handle glass and must have the appropriate drying time. If you're considering using one of these adhesives, it is crucial that you follow the instructions supplied by the manufacturer.

The most widely used glue for glass repair is superglue. Superglue is versatile and can be used well on many different surfaces. It can be used to seal glass and is resistant against heat and water.

Epoxy is another option that is popular to repair glasses. It can be difficult to mix epoxy correctly and apply it correctly. It is essential to not leave any other substances on the surface. The excess materials could prevent the glue from forming the strongest bond.

For a stronger bond, you can try applying a UV-curing acrylic resin. This type of glue is colorless, and can be used to repair clear glass repair Shops near me fragments. Once the glue is dried it can be painted or sanded.

The silicone and the epoxy are both widely used for gluing glass. Epoxy adhesives are used to repair large fixtures, heavy glass or glass in stress. They can be mixed with various additives.
